SAE 1006 is a low-carbon steel classified under the standards of the Society of Automotive Engineers (SAE). Below are the key details about SAE 1006:
### 1. **Chemical Composition**
- **Carbon (C)**: 0.05% - 0.10%
- **Manganese (Mn)**: 0.25% - 0.40%
- **Phosphorus (P)**: ≤ 0.040%
- **Sulfur (S)**: ≤ 0.050%
- **Iron (Fe)**: Balance
### 2. **Properties**
- **Low Carbon Content**: Low hardness, making it easy to machine and weld.
- **Good Ductility**: Suitable for cold forming and stamping.
- **Low Strength**: Ideal for applications where high strength is not required.
### 3. **Applications**
- **Automotive Industry**: Used for body panels, brackets, etc.
- **Construction Industry**: Used for light structural components, bolts, etc.
- **Appliance Manufacturing**: Used for casings, brackets, etc.
- **General Machinery**: Used for simple parts and structural components.
### 4. **Processing and Treatment**
- **Cold Working**: Suitable for cold rolling, cold drawing, etc.
- **Welding**: Easy to weld, compatible with various welding methods.
- **Heat Treatment**: Typically not heat-treated, but annealing can improve machinability.
